What is the difference between wired and wireless communication?
A wireless network allows devices to stay connected to the network but roam untethered to any wires. A wired network uses cables to connect devices, such as laptop or desktop computers, to the Internet or another network.

What are the 4 major differences between wired and wireless networks?
What is Difference b/w Wired & Wireless Network?
PARAMETER | WIRED | WIRELESS |
---|---|---|
Mobility and Roaming | Limited | Higher |
Security | High | Lower than Wired. Also easy to hack |
Speed / Bandwidth | High Speed upto 1 Gbps | Lower speed than Wired Network. |
Access to Network | Physical Access Required | Proximity Required |
What are the examples of wireless communication?
The various types of wireless communication include radio broadcast (RF), infrared (IR), satellite, microwave, and Bluetooth. Mobile phones, GPS, Wi-Fi, and cordless telephones are devices that use wireless transmission to exchange data and information.
What is wired and wireless media?
Wired transmission media includes twisted pair cable, Ethernet cable, coaxial cable and optical fibre whereas wireless transmission media includes microwave, radio wave, satellite, infrared, Bluetooth, WIFI etc. It includes cables i.e. Twisted pair cable, Ethernet cable, Coaxial cable and Optical fibre etc.
What is wired network explain with example?
Wired communication is also known as wireline communication. Examples include telephone networks, cable television or internet access, and fiber-optic communication. Most wired networks use Ethernet cables to transfer data between connected PCs.
